
Carlsons Bismuth Bone Buster 20 Gauge Choke Tube for Beretta/Benelli Mobil, Mid-Range, 17-4 Stainless, 09214
Product Description
Built for superior performance with modern bismuth shotshells, Carlson's Bismuth Bone Buster Mid-Range choke tube delivers dense, consistent patterns from your 20 Gauge Beretta/Benelli Mobil platform. Precision CNC machined from 17-4 heat‑treated stainless steel, it features a longer parallel section than standard factory tubes to tighten patterns and improve efficiency. Extensively tested across various loads, this non‑ported, extended tube is laser marked for quick identification and engineered to excel with bismuth, while remaining compatible with lead and Hevi‑Shot loads; the Mid‑Range model is also safe for steel shot.

Specs
- Gauge: 20 Gauge
- Compatibility: Beretta/Benelli Mobil choke system
- Constriction Type: Mid Range
- Constriction Diameter: 0.595 inch
- Constriction: 0.025 inch
- Effective Range: Approximately 25–40 yards
- Material: 17-4 heat‑treated stainless steel
- Finish: Matte black
- Design: Extended, non‑ported; longer parallel section; laser‑marked
- Loads: Designed for bismuth; compatible with lead and Hevi‑Shot; steel shot safe for Mid‑Range
